智能导览新体验:用AI工具打造你的专属“智能博物官

在十一假期等旅游高峰期,你是否曾因走马观花式的参观而感到遗憾?面对琳琅满目的展品,却苦于没有专业的讲解,无法深入了解其背后的历史与文化。现在,借助AI技术的力量,我们可以轻松打造一款属于自己的“智能博物官”,让每一次参观都成为一次深入的学习与探索之旅。本文将详细介绍如何利用AI工具,开发一款智能导览应用,为你的假期参观增添无限乐趣。

一、数据准备:构建知识库的基石

开发智能导览应用的第一步,是准备充足且高质量的数据。这些数据将作为AI模型的知识库,为其提供丰富的信息支持。数据来源可以多种多样,包括博物馆的官方介绍、专业历史书籍、学术论文以及网络上的公开资料等。

  1. 数据收集:首先,我们需要从多个渠道收集与博物馆展品相关的信息。这可以通过网络爬虫、API接口或手动整理等方式实现。确保数据的全面性和准确性,是构建高质量知识库的关键。

  2. 数据清洗:收集到的原始数据往往存在格式不统一、内容重复或错误等问题。因此,我们需要对数据进行清洗和预处理,包括去除重复项、修正错误信息、统一数据格式等。这一步骤对于提高后续模型训练的效率和准确性至关重要。

  3. 数据标注:为了让AI模型更好地理解数据,我们还需要对数据进行标注。例如,为展品图片添加描述性标签,或为文本数据划分段落和主题等。数据标注的质量直接影响模型的学习效果和最终应用的性能。

二、模型选择:找到最适合的AI大脑

在数据准备完成后,下一步是选择合适的AI模型。当前,市面上存在多种预训练的语言模型和图像识别模型,它们各有特点,适用于不同的应用场景。

  1. 语言模型选择:对于智能导览应用来说,语言模型是核心组件之一。它负责理解用户的提问,并生成相应的回答。在选择语言模型时,我们需要考虑其规模、性能、准确性和可扩展性等因素。例如,可以选择一种具备强大语言理解和生成能力的预训练模型作为基础。

  2. 图像识别模型选择:除了语言模型外,图像识别模型也是智能导览应用中不可或缺的一部分。它负责识别展品图片,为用户提供更加直观的导览体验。在选择图像识别模型时,我们需要关注其识别准确率、处理速度和鲁棒性等指标。

  3. 模型融合与定制:在实际应用中,我们可能还需要将多种模型进行融合,以实现更复杂的功能。例如,可以将语言模型和图像识别模型相结合,实现图文互答的导览方式。此外,根据具体需求,我们还可以对模型进行定制和优化,以提高其性能和适应性。

三、训练与优化:让AI模型更懂你

选择了合适的模型后,下一步是进行训练和优化。这一步骤旨在让模型更好地适应我们的应用场景,提高其准确性和效率。

  1. 模型训练:利用准备好的数据,对选定的模型进行训练。在训练过程中,我们需要调整模型的参数和超参数,以找到最优的训练配置。同时,通过监控训练过程中的损失函数和准确率等指标,我们可以及时了解模型的训练状态,并进行相应的调整。

  2. 模型优化:训练完成后,我们还需要对模型进行优化。这包括模型压缩、量化、剪枝等技术,旨在减少模型的存储空间和计算资源消耗,同时保持或提高其性能。此外,通过持续的数据更新和模型迭代,我们可以让模型不断适应新的应用场景和用户需求。

四、应用开发:打造你的专属“智能博物官”

在模型训练和优化完成后,下一步是进行应用开发。这一步骤旨在将AI模型集成到实际应用中,为用户提供便捷的导览服务。

  1. 前端开发:首先,我们需要开发一个用户友好的前端界面。这个界面应该简洁明了,易于操作。用户可以通过输入展品名称、拍照识别或选择展览主题等方式,与AI模型进行交互。

  2. 后端开发:在后端方面,我们需要搭建一个稳定的服务器环境,用于部署和运行AI模型。同时,通过API接口或WebSocket等方式,实现前端与后端之间的数据传输和交互。此外,为了确保应用的安全性和稳定性,我们还需要对服务器进行监控和维护。

  3. 功能实现:在应用开发过程中,我们需要实现多种功能,如展品介绍、历史背景讲解、互动问答等。这些功能可以通过调用AI模型的接口来实现。例如,当用户输入一个展品名称时,应用可以调用语言模型的接口,生成相应的介绍文本;当用户拍照识别展品时,应用可以调用图像识别模型的接口,返回识别结果和相关信息。

  4. 测试与部署:在应用开发完成后,我们需要进行充分的测试,以确保其稳定性和可靠性。这包括单元测试、集成测试和用户测试等多个环节。测试通过后,我们可以将应用部署到生产环境中,供用户实际使用。

通过以上步骤,我们可以轻松打造一款属于自己的“智能博物官”。这款应用不仅可以帮助我们在十一假期等旅游高峰期获得更深入的参观体验,还可以成为我们日常生活中的文化伴侣。让我们一起借助AI技术的力量,开启智能导览的新时代吧!